Understanding the Significance of the Milky Way’s Core

The Milky Way galaxy, a sprawling collection of stars, gas, and dust, houses a dense central bulge rich with celestial wonders. Studying this area is crucial for astronomers as it provides insights into the formation and evolution of our galaxy. The latest imaging from ESA’s Euclid telescope is poised to deliver unprecedented data that could reshape our understanding of galactic dynamics.

Advanced Techniques in Astronomical Imaging

The remarkable clarity of the images is attributed to novel imaging techniques. Using specialized filters, the Euclid telescope can isolate light from various wavelengths, allowing astronomers to distinguish between different celestial phenomena. This is particularly valuable in identifying star formation regions and tracking the motion of stars influenced by gravity.
